Preventive Security Measures For Schools And Campuses

Strong school protection depends on a blend of people, technology, and practice. Start with clear goals and regular security assessments to direct the plan. Campuses that prepare early can reduce response times and reduce uncertainty during emergencies.

Visible Security Presence: Trained Guards And Patrol Strategies

Experienced campus guards work as deterrents and first responders. Use roving patrols, stationed guards, and scheduled student interactions to build familiarity and trust. Security personnel should receive training in conflict resolution, emergency response, and positive interaction to support both safety and school climate.

Security Technology Integration: Cameras, Sensors, And Unified Communications To Speed Investigations

Modern camera systems, analytics, and secure storage strengthen evidence collection. Sensors and real-time alerts help detect irregular behavior quickly. Integrated communications tools, like those from Motorola Solutions, support the goal that critical information gets to the right people promptly, meaningfully improving investigation times.

Access Control And Visitor Management Systems For Schools

Put in place ID checks, digital visitor logs, and screened access at entry points. Guest check-in platforms create audit trails that aid law enforcement and administrators post-incident. Blend electronic controls with physical barriers and staff training for stronger outcomes.

Emergency Response Planning And Drills Tailored To School Settings

Prepare specific plans for active assailant events, medical crises, fires, and natural disasters. Schedule regular drills with security staff, administrators, and local law enforcement. Create redundant communications and set clear roles to make certain everyone knows their part in critical moments.

Budgeting And Scalable Programs For Schools Of Different Sizes

Budget school security programs should offer tiered options. This makes it possible for small private schools, larger districts, and cultural learning centers to find suitable solutions. Schools can combine part-time guards, volunteer parent patrols, and targeted technology to make budgets go further.

Small trial programs help test coverage during peak times, like arrival, dismissal, and special events. Ongoing risk assessments make sure spending is directed toward the most effective risk reduction measures.

Program Type Typical Services Cost Drivers Ideal For
Entry Tier Part-time guards, visitor screening, basic safety notices Staffing rates, basic equipment Smaller campuses, after-school programs
Middle Tier Full-day unarmed officers, surveillance cameras, controlled access, parent patrols Staffing, camera installation, software fees Mid-sized schools, charter campuses
Advanced Tier Armed or mixed staffing, 24/7 monitoring, emergency response plans Armed personnel licensing, monitoring fees, staff training Bigger schools, elevated-risk areas
Tailored Plans Event protection, sensitivity training, liaison support Scope of services, specialist training Faith-based and cultural institutions

First create a clear scope, test a short pilot, and keep open communication with parents and staff. Community-Focused Approaches And Student Safety Initiatives

Strong campus safety is strengthened by partnerships. Campus administrators, parents, and local police meet to discuss plans and review incidents. This collaboration builds trust, promotes openness, and strengthens community-oriented school security.

Shared-response models close coordination gaps and define duties in emergencies. Coordinated drills and shared reporting systems align police procedures with district protocols. Training for staff and security personnel centers on de-escalation, adolescent psychology, and cultural sensitivity. Campus officers support students with everyday needs while supporting campus security. Ongoing refresher training help ensure safety protocols are practical and humane.

Programs centered on students promote reporting and awareness. Confidential reporting tools, anti-bullying campaigns, and digital safety lessons equip students. Student support and mental health resources create alternatives to punitive responses, improving prevention.

Regular protection evaluations guide continuous improvement. Scheduled reviews, incident reviews, and technology upgrades refine patrol patterns and system placement. Integrated communication platforms and analytics make investigations faster, supporting school security.

Transparent updates for households keeps safety measures understandable and accountable. Routine updates outline safety protocols and privacy protections. Community feedback into budgeting and program reviews supports the goal that school security matches community expectations.
